What is meant by the term roles?
 Roles are socially accepted behavior patterns
determined by a person’s status in society.
Describe four family types
 Nuclear family: members of 2 generations (parents
and children)
 Extended family: includes relatives other then parents
and children, such as grandparents or cousins
 Single parent family: headed by one parent
 Stepfamily: includes one spouse who has children from
a previous relationship
How does a blended family differ
from a stepfamily?
 A blended family is formed when both spouses have
children from pervious relationships
What are 4 adjustments that
stepfamilies may experience?
 Difficulty finding time for self,
 Tension from relationships with former spouses
 Mourning for lost family
 Resentment towards stepparents or stepsiblings
 Feeling torn between biological parents and
stepparents
 Difficulty negotiating decisions affecting family

What are 5 options in housing
available for elderly people?
 Maintaining own home
 Living with adult child
 Moving to retirement community
 Receiving institutional care
 Living with friends
Explain 3 ways that family life is
affected by technology
 In kitchen makes food prep easier and quicker
 Automobiles- greater mobility
 TV, music, computers- entertainment may cut into
family time/ communication
 Mass communication influence attitudes and
expectations
How does economy affect family
lifestyle?
 Economic factors have resulted in dual career families
 Needs for quality child care, role changes, household
responsibilities, etc. are increased.
